Google-fu shows:

“Bernardelli was the first Italian company to manufacture a semiautomatic shotgun in 1947.

Clearly derived from its military counterpart, the gun came with a magazine and was produced up until the end of the 60s.”
 
Looks like a Tokarev redesigned as a shotgun.

It appears to be a delayed blowback, though, and not gas operated.
